Ingredients
1 tub sugar free cool whip (8 oz)
1 container (5.3 oz) of Two Good vanilla yogurt.
1 box of sugar free vanilla Jello pudding (1 oz)
1 block cream cheese (8 oz)
Instructions
Mix cool whip, yogurt, cream cheese and jello together in a mixing bowl.
Fold in 1-1/2 cups mixed berries. I used strawberries and blueberries.
Mash berries slightly while mixing.
Refrigerate for 2 hours.
